About Ian Charnley

As a licensed therapist, I bring over a decade of experience supporting individuals through complex emotional landscapes. My practice centers on helping clients navigate challenges like depression, anxiety, relationship dynamics, and personal growth. I specialize in addressing issues such as social anxiety, trauma recovery, communication barriers, and interpersonal conflicts.

My therapeutic approach is deeply compassionate and tailored to each individual’s unique journey. I focus on creating a supportive environment where clients can explore self-love, work through guilt and shame, and develop healthier coping strategies. Whether you’re struggling with workplace stress, relationship transitions, or personal identity challenges, I’m committed to walking alongside you with empathy and professional guidance.

I have extensive experience supporting young adults, addressing mood disorders, and helping individuals work through complex emotional experiences. My goal is to empower clients to build resilience, improve communication, and cultivate meaningful personal transformation.
